CLEVELAND - Food & Wine magazine just released it's "Best Burgers in the U.S." list for 2012.

Northeast Ohio's B Spot made the cut for its signature Lola burger.

The $9 entree is topped with a fried egg, bacon, pickled red onions, cheddar cheese and mayonnaise.

You can dine out at five B Spot locations in northeast Ohio, including Westlake, Woodmere, Strongsville, at Quicken Loans Arena and at the Horseshoe Casino.

Michael Symon, one of Cleveland's most famous chefs and restaurateurs, owns B Spot, along with his other restaurants Lola and Lolita .
